Inequality, Crime, and Health among African American Males
Explore the intricate connections between inequality, crime, and health among African American males in Inequality, Crime, and Health among African American Males by Donald Cunnigen. Published by Emerald Publishing Limited in 2018, this insightful hardback edition spans 248 pages, delving into the complex interplay of social conditions, race relations, and discrimination within the criminal justice system. Cunnigen utilizes a blend of theoretical and methodological frameworks from health, social, and behavioral sciences to illustrate how adverse outcomes in individuals and communities are influenced by multiple, interrelated factors.
